On Wednesday, March 8, 3:30 - 5:30 the Russian Club is celebrating International Women's Day. Our special guests are Moscow based artists Viktoria Naraxsa and Masha Kechaeva. Viktoria is a theater director who studied at Saint Petersburg Academy of Theatre Arts and has choreographed Pussy Riot's performance "Chaika". Masha is a costume and set designer for theater, including Moscow theaters Gogol Center, Theater of Nations and Meyerhold Center. They will introduce themselves, and share photos and videos of their past work. Viktoria would like to share her work lineage, past projects she has worked on, and do a couple of basic physical exercise demonstrations with members who would like to try.
